Output 7968b75db8c5acc1218f18052253b4b65feaae9ab5525a4d3ee0cbaf2c97f412:124

value
94431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b0168c03adddc1aba7a62127fca28965d10b6b OP_EQUAL
address
3Cy1yxDMNnDPeBcv58bfRH4o8xG2xApXD2
transaction
7968b75db8c5acc1218f18052253b4b65feaae9ab5525a4d3ee0cbaf2c97f412
spent
true